【保存版】ヘデラ(HBAR)のセキュリティ対策完全ガイド



【保存版】ヘデラ(HBAR)のセキュリティ対策完全ガイド


【保存版】ヘデラ(HBAR)のセキュリティ対策完全ガイド

ヘデラ(HBAR)は、分散型台帳技術(DLT)を活用したエンタープライズグレードのプラットフォームであり、高いスループット、低い手数料、そして堅牢なセキュリティを提供します。しかし、どのようなシステムにもセキュリティリスクは存在し、ヘデラも例外ではありません。本ガイドでは、ヘデラのエコシステムにおけるセキュリティ対策について、開発者、ノードオペレーター、そしてHBAR保有者それぞれの視点から詳細に解説します。

1. ヘデラのセキュリティ基盤

ヘデラのセキュリティは、ハッシュグラフコンセンサスアルゴリズムという独自の技術に基づいています。従来のブロックチェーンとは異なり、ヘデラはイベントを非同期的に処理し、イベントのハッシュグラフを構築することでコンセンサスを達成します。この仕組みにより、以下のようなセキュリティ上の利点があります。

  • 非同期バイザンチンフォールトトレランス(aBFT): ハッシュグラフは、ネットワーク内のノードが一部故障したり、悪意のあるノードが存在したりしても、コンセンサスを維持できるaBFTを実現しています。
  • 公平性: イベントの順序は、ネットワーク内のノードによって決定されるため、特定のノードによる操作が困難です。
  • DoS攻撃への耐性: 非同期処理により、DoS攻撃の影響を軽減できます。
  • 量子コンピュータ耐性: ハッシュグラフの暗号化アルゴリズムは、量子コンピュータによる攻撃に対してある程度の耐性を持つと考えられています。

さらに、ヘデラは、Governing Councilと呼ばれる主要な企業や機関によって運営されており、ネットワークのガバナンスとセキュリティを確保しています。Governing Councilのメンバーは、ネットワークのノードを運営し、セキュリティポリシーの策定やアップデートに貢献します。

2. 開発者向けセキュリティ対策

ヘデラ上でスマートコントラクトや分散型アプリケーション(dApps)を開発する際には、以下のセキュリティ対策を講じることが重要です。

  • スマートコントラクトの監査: スマートコントラクトのコードには、脆弱性が潜んでいる可能性があります。信頼できる第三者による監査を実施し、潜在的な脆弱性を特定して修正する必要があります。
  • 入力検証: ユーザーからの入力は、常に検証する必要があります。不正な入力は、スマートコントラクトの脆弱性を悪用する攻撃につながる可能性があります。
  • 再入可能性攻撃対策: スマートコントラクトの再入可能性は、深刻なセキュリティリスクです。再入可能性攻撃を防ぐために、適切な設計とコーディングを行う必要があります。
  • 算術オーバーフロー/アンダーフロー対策: 算術演算の結果が、変数の範囲を超える場合、オーバーフローまたはアンダーフローが発生する可能性があります。これらの問題を回避するために、適切なデータ型を使用し、オーバーフロー/アンダーフローチェックを行う必要があります。
  • アクセス制御: スマートコントラクトへのアクセスを適切に制御する必要があります。許可されたユーザーのみが、特定の関数を実行できるようにする必要があります。
  • 依存関係の管理: スマートコントラクトが依存するライブラリやコンポーネントは、常に最新の状態に保ち、セキュリティアップデートを適用する必要があります。
  • セキュリティテスト: スマートコントラクトをデプロイする前に、徹底的なセキュリティテストを実施する必要があります。

ヘデラは、スマートコントラクトの開発を支援するためのツールやリソースを提供しています。例えば、Hedera Smart Contract SDKを使用することで、スマートコントラクトの開発を効率化できます。

3. ノードオペレーター向けセキュリティ対策

ヘデラのネットワークノードを運営する際には、以下のセキュリティ対策を講じることが重要です。

  • サーバーのセキュリティ強化: ノードをホストするサーバーは、ファイアウォール、侵入検知システム、そして定期的なセキュリティアップデートによって保護する必要があります。
  • アクセス制御: ノードへのアクセスを厳密に制御する必要があります。許可されたユーザーのみが、ノードにアクセスできるようにする必要があります。
  • 暗号化: ノード間の通信は、暗号化する必要があります。これにより、通信内容の盗聴や改ざんを防ぐことができます。
  • 監視: ノードのパフォーマンスとセキュリティを常に監視する必要があります。異常なアクティビティを検知した場合は、直ちに調査する必要があります。
  • バックアップ: ノードのデータを定期的にバックアップする必要があります。これにより、データ損失が発生した場合でも、迅速に復旧できます。
  • ソフトウェアのアップデート: ヘデラノードソフトウェアは、常に最新の状態に保ち、セキュリティアップデートを適用する必要があります。
  • 物理的なセキュリティ: ノードをホストするデータセンターは、物理的なセキュリティ対策を講じる必要があります。

ヘデラは、ノードオペレーター向けのセキュリティガイドラインを提供しています。これらのガイドラインに従うことで、ネットワークのセキュリティを向上させることができます。

4. HBAR保有者向けセキュリティ対策

HBARを保有している場合、以下のセキュリティ対策を講じることが重要です。

  • ウォレットの選択: 信頼できるウォレットを選択する必要があります。ハードウェアウォレットは、ソフトウェアウォレットよりも安全性が高いと考えられています。
  • 秘密鍵の保護: 秘密鍵は、絶対に他人に教えないでください。秘密鍵を紛失した場合、HBARを取り戻すことはできません。
  • 二要素認証(2FA): ウォレットや取引所に二要素認証を設定することで、セキュリティを強化できます。
  • フィッシング詐欺への注意: フィッシング詐欺は、HBARを盗むための一般的な手段です。不審なメールやウェブサイトには注意し、個人情報を入力しないでください。
  • 取引所のセキュリティ: HBARを取引所に預ける場合は、セキュリティ対策がしっかりしている取引所を選択する必要があります。
  • ソフトウェアのアップデート: ウォレットや取引所のソフトウェアは、常に最新の状態に保ち、セキュリティアップデートを適用する必要があります。
  • 定期的なバックアップ: ウォレットのバックアップを定期的に作成し、安全な場所に保管する必要があります。

HBAR保有者は、常にセキュリティ意識を高め、自身の資産を保護する必要があります。

5. ヘデラのセキュリティに関する今後の展望

ヘデラは、セキュリティの向上に向けて継続的に取り組んでいます。今後の展望としては、以下のようなものが挙げられます。

  • 形式検証の導入: スマートコントラクトの形式検証を導入することで、コードの脆弱性をより確実に特定できます。
  • ゼロ知識証明の活用: ゼロ知識証明を活用することで、プライバシーを保護しながらトランザクションの検証を行うことができます。
  • セキュリティ監査の自動化: セキュリティ監査を自動化することで、より効率的に脆弱性を発見できます。
  • Governing Councilの拡大: Governing Councilのメンバーを増やすことで、ネットワークのガバナンスとセキュリティを強化できます。
  • コミュニティとの連携: セキュリティ研究者や開発者との連携を強化することで、新たなセキュリティ脅威に対応できます。

まとめ

ヘデラは、堅牢なセキュリティ基盤を持つ分散型台帳技術プラットフォームです。しかし、セキュリティリスクは常に存在し、開発者、ノードオペレーター、そしてHBAR保有者それぞれが適切なセキュリティ対策を講じる必要があります。本ガイドで解説したセキュリティ対策を参考に、ヘデラのエコシステムを安全に活用してください。ヘデラは、セキュリティの向上に向けて継続的に取り組んでおり、今後の発展が期待されます。


前の記事

bitbank(ビットバンク)おすすめ通貨ランキング年最新版

次の記事

Coinbase(コインベース)で分散投資を始めるメリット!

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です